Of course there are several different avenues that you can pursue when trying to pick the best materials to give your kitchen the ideal look, but when you need to take into account the areas that receive the highest use i.e. kitchen worktops, laminate is a clear front runner.
One of the reason that laminate is a popular choice is because of it durability and construction.Laminate worktops are generally glued to particle board with some manner of adhesive or glue. This allows the product an excellent resiliency and also allows a wide variety of surface finishes. As well the worktops made from this material clean up easily and spills on these worktops are quickly mopped up.

Types Of Kitchen Floor Plans
There are a few useful traditional layouts You can use as the foundation of your kitchen planning.The most common of the kitchen layouts that you can choose from starts off with what is commonally known as the one wall plan. Just as you would imagine, this is the plan where all the the base units and domestic appliances are situated against one main wall. For ease of design sake this is a popular layout, but there are other plans that allow for more elaborate designs.
For example, the galley and the L-shaped kitchen breaks up the appliance/cabinets configuration and the Peninsula kitchen is an excellent design choice for kitchens with an open wall.
